Important Notes & Safety Information
General Warnings:
- Ensure your hardware and cooling system are functioning correctly (tightness, pump, fans) before proceeding. This minimizes troubleshooting time. Alphacool is not liable for manufacturer warranties of electronic components. Installation is at your own risk.
- Do not overtighten screws. Overtightening can loosen mounting bolts, preventing uniform cooler contact.
- Avoid using tools like wrenches for fastening connections. Connectors with 8mm threads may restrict flow.
- Perform a leak test before installing the cooler. Water pressure in the loop should not exceed 0.8 bar.
- Verify that the cooler makes contact with all components to be cooled using thermal paste and pads. The image shows the correct imprint of a GPU.
- Safety Advice: Not suitable for children under 6 years (contains small parts). Do not operate cooling components without ensuring coolant flow. Uncooled components can overheat and cause burns or damage computer hardware. Always ensure the pump is operational when the hardware is powered on.
- Do not use tools like wrenches or pliers on connectors. Plastic or metal threaded connections linked to plastic parts can be easily overloaded, leading to cracks or damage. Coolant leaks due to such damage are not covered by warranty. Use connectors with a sealing ring; hand-tightening is sufficient. Tools are only to be used when explicitly indicated in the instructions.
Intended Use: Alphacool cooling components are approved for cooling computer components. Warranty is void for improper use.

Assembly Instructions
- Preparation: Place the hardware on an antistatic mat. Disassemble the original cooler. Carefully remove fan connectors and any attached parts. If the original cooler uses thermal glue, exercise extreme caution to avoid damaging components. Keep all parts. Clean the hardware of thermal paste or pad residue using a solvent (e.g., alcohol).
- Thermal Paste Application: Apply a thin, even layer of thermal paste to the GPU using a plastic strip or spreader. The layer should be less than 1mm thick to prevent contamination of surrounding components.
- Thermal Pad Placement:
- Remove protective films from the red-marked 15mm x 15mm x 1.5mm thermal pads and place them on the memory chips.
- The orange-marked 30mm x 30mm x 2mm thermal pads for the voltage converters need to be trimmed to size. Remove protective films from both sides.
- Cooler Mounting: Remove any protective film from the cooler's base. Clean the contact surfaces on the cooler's base with alcohol or a similar agent to ensure they are free of contaminants. Place the assembled cooler onto the graphics card as shown in the image.
- Backplate Installation: Cut the yellow-marked thermal pads for the backplate as shown in the image. Place these on the rear side of the voltage converters and the GPU. Remember to remove protective films from both sides. Position the backplate onto the graphics card as depicted. Gentle pressure ensures optimal contact between the backplate, cooler, and graphics card.
- Final Assembly: Screw the cooler together. Tighten screws crosswise, one turn at a time. Refer to the instructions for proper tightening. After approximately 12 hours of graphics card usage, re-tighten all screws.
